Model 20DD065A3EYNA1NNA is part of the Allen-Bradley PowerFlex 700S series, functioning as an adjustable frequency AC drive. Designed for three-phase applications, this unit operates at 480V AC with a maximum input current of 65 amps, making it suitable for various industrial motor controls.

| Manufacturer | Allen Bradley |
|---|---|
| Product Type | Adjustable Frequency AC Drive |
| Product Line | PowerFlex 700S |
| Part Number | 20DD065A3EYNA1NNA |
| Weight | 75.00 lbs (34.02 kg) |
| Voltage | 480V AC |
| Phases | 3 |
| 480V Input Amps | 65 |
| Enclosure | IP20, NEMA Type 1 |
| Human Interface Machine | Full Numeric LCD |
| Documentation | Quick Start Guide |
| Brake | IGBT |
| Bus Undervoltage Trip | Adjustable |
| Heat Sink Thermistor | Monitored by microprocessor overtemp trip |
| Logic Control Ride-Thru | 0.25 sec., drive not running |
| Power Ride-Thru | 15 milliseconds at full load |
The 20DD065A3EYNA1NNA adjustable frequency AC drive represents a sophisticated solution from Allen-Bradley within the PowerFlex 700S series. Functioning predominantly in three-phase configurations, this drive operates efficiently at a nominal voltage of 480V AC. It has a significant input capacity, rated for a maximum of 65 amps, allowing it to manage substantial loads typically associated with industrial applications.
This model comes housed in a durable IP20-rated enclosure, compliant with NEMA Type 1 standards. Such a design ensures adequate protection in typical operational settings. The device features a comprehensive numeric LCD display that facilitates ease of use, allowing operators to quickly access and modify settings.
The drive's braking system employs IGBT technology, which is known for its efficiency and precision. Added safety is afforded by an adjustable bus undervoltage trip, which can be tailored based on specific operational requirements. Furthermore, temperature management is prioritized with a heat sink thermistor monitored by a microprocessor, promptly addressing any overtemperature conditions.
During inactive phases, the device supports logic control ride-thru of up to 0.25 seconds, maintaining stability. It can also endure minor power interruptions with a power ride-thru duration of 15 milliseconds at full load.
